Leadership Review Briefing — Logistics Switch

Quick version for the board: we're dropping Kestrel Haulage and moving to Brynmoor Logistics from April. They're cheaper, their depot network actually covers the Selworth region, and their tracking doesn't fall over every other week. Transition risk is modest; ops has a two-week overlap planned. There's one commercially sensitive angle we'd ask you to keep in this room.

board note of tadug-fawip: The renewal with Holaelax Group closes at $5 million a year, 5 percent below the last contract. Project Wenwyn slips by one quarter because of the supplier delay.

Runbook bit for reviewers of the Snapcask thumbnail queue: the worker pool now ack's jobs before writing to blob storage, which sounds scary but is covered by the reconciler sweep every ten minutes. Don't approve changes that touch the ack ordering without checking the sweep interval too — we got burned on that in March. Queue depth graphs, dead-letter counts, and the reconciler's last run are on the internal dashboard here.

runbook for baguf-tagag: https://confluence.merlaqtech.local/job/merge_requests/repo/pages/4406a24462e3aecc

### Changed defaults — consent banner rollout

Heads up for review: the Mistlefox banner now defaults to opt-out for all non-essential categories, and the dismiss button no longer counts as consent. Region detection runs server-side, so the old client geolocation flag is dead. Banner copy versioning is audited per render. The defaults shipping with this release are as follows.

service settings:
ralael:
  pin: 7453
  tenant: zorath
  seal: seal_087806e4
  metrics_host: metrics.ralael.paliqworks.example
  standby_team: fraath
  escalation: praok-istiel
  nonce: 10e083